#992d4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#992d4c is composed of 60% red, 17.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.6% magenta, 50.3%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 342.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 38.8%. #992d4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5a98 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#992d4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#992d4c has RGB values of R:153, G:45,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.5,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10038604.

Shades and Tints of #992d4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f1f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#992d4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646263 is the less saturated color, while #bf073c is the most saturated one.
